RekenaarsBedryfstelsels

Rekenaarstelsel Architecture: Klassifikasie en

Moderne rekenaar oplossings kan geklassifiseer word op grond van hul opdrag om 'n spesifieke argitektuur. Maar dit kan wees? Wat is die belangrikste benaderings tot die begrip van hierdie term?

Die argitektuur van die rekenaar stelsels as 'n versameling van hardeware komponente

Wat is die kern van die term "rekenaarstelsel argitektuur"? Onder die betrokke term in die eerste plek kan die totaliteit van die elektroniese komponente waaruit 'n rekenaar, saam in die raamwerk van 'n algoritme gebruik te maak van verskillende tipes koppelvlakke verstaan.

Die belangrikste komponente wat ingesluit is in die rekenaarstelsel:

  • 'n invoer toestelle;
  • die hoof rekenaar chip;
  • toestelle vir die stoor van data;
  • komponente vir uitvoer.

Op sy beurt is, kan elk van die gekose komponente 'n groot aantal individuele toestelle sluit. Byvoorbeeld, kan die hoof rekenaar chip 'n verwerker, chipset op die moederbord, 'n grafiese verwerking van eenheid in te sluit. So dieselfde verwerker kan bestaan uit ander komponente, bv die kern, kas registers.

Gevolglik is eintlik, die struktuur van die spesifieke hardeware komponente van die rekenaar, dit word bepaal watter argitektuur gebou rekenaarstelsel. Dink aan die basiese kriteria waarvolgens hierdie of ander rekenaar oplossings geklassifiseer kan word.

Klassifikasie van rekenaarstelsels

In ooreenstemming met die algemene benadering onder die kenners, kan die rekenaar op die argitektuur van die stelsel sluit in:

  • om hooframe;
  • 'n mini-rekenaar;
  • om persoonlike rekenaars.

Daar moet kennis geneem word dat hierdie klassifikasie berekening oplossings, waarvolgens bepaal kan word deur die argitektuur van die rekenaarstelsel, baie kenners beskou as uitgedien. In die besonder, kan dieselfde persoonlike rekenaars vandag verdeel word in 'n groot aantal spesies, baie uiteenlopende doel en eienskappe.

Dus, as die ontwikkeling van rekenaarstelsels, rekenaarargitektuur geklassifiseer kan word met behulp van verskillende kriteria. Tog noem skema word beskou as die tradisionele te wees. Dit is nuttig om dit te oorweeg in detail. Volgens haar is die eerste tipe rekenaars - dié wat betrekking het op die argitektuur van groot masjiene.

mainframe

Hoofraam of hooframe, die meeste gebruik word in die bedryf - as data-sentrums in verskillende produksieprosesse. Hulle kan 'n kragtige geïnstalleer, uiters hoë-prestasie skyfies.

rekenaarstelsel argitektuur kan oorweeg word om uit te voer tot 'n paar tiene van miljarde berekeninge per sekonde. Is onvergelykbaar duurder hooframe ander stelsels. As 'n reël, hul onderhoud vereis die deelname van 'n redelike groot aantal mense met die nodige kwalifikasies. In baie gevalle, is hul werk binne die afdelings uitgevoer, georganiseer as onderneming rekenaar sentrum.

Minicomputer

Argitektuur van rekenaarstelsels en rekenaarnetwerke gebaseer op hulle kan voorgestel word deur die geklassifiseer as mini-rekenaars besluite. baie algemeen gebruik van 'n geskikte tipe rekenaar bedryf: in die algemeen, kan hul funksie soortgelyk aan dié in die geval van hooframe wees. Maar as 'n reël, is hulle geneig om 'n relatief klein besighede, medium-grootte besighede, navorsing organisasies gebruik.

Moderne mini Geleenthede

In baie gevalle, is die gebruik van hierdie rekenaars presies uitgevoer ten einde korporatiewe stelsels doeltreffend te bestuur. Dus, kan die onderwerp oplossings gebruik word, in die besonder, 'n hoë-prestasie bedieners. Hulle is ook toegerus met 'n baie kragtige verwerkers, soos byvoorbeeld Xeon Phi van Intel. Dit chip kan funksioneer teen 'n koers van meer as 1 Teraflops. Die toepaslike verwerker is ontwerp vir die produksie van die proses tegnologie van 22 nm en 'n geheue bandwydte in die waarde van 240GB / C5.

persoonlike rekenaars

Die volgende tipe rekenaar argitektuur - die PC. Waarskynlik, dit is die mees algemene. Rekenaars is nie so sterk soos die hooframe en 'n hoë-prestasie en mikro-rekenaars, maar in baie gevalle in staat is om probleme op te los in die veld van die nywerheid en wetenskap, nie om die tipiese gebruiker take, soos die launch programme en speletjies te noem.

Nog 'n noemenswaardige funksie wat die persoonlike rekenaars kenmerkend is dat hul hulpbronne kan gekombineer word. Die rekenaar krag van 'n voldoende groot aantal rekenaars, dus, kan vergelyk word met die prestasie van die rekenaar argitektuur, hoe hoër is die klas wees, maar, natuurlik, om hulle nominale vlak te bereik via 'n rekenaar is baie problematies.

Tog is die argitektuur van rekenaarstelsels, PC-gebaseerde netwerke gekenmerk deur soepelheid, in terme van die implementering in 'n verskeidenheid van nywerhede, beskikbaarheid en scalability.

Persoonlike rekenaars: klassifikasie

Soos ons hierbo genoem, kan die PC geklassifiseer word in baie rasse. Onder diegene wat: desktops, skootrekenaars, tablette, PDA, smart phones - die kombinasie van die rekenaar en die telefoon.

As 'n reël, die mees kragtige en produktiewe lessenaar platforms besit; Minste kragtige - slimfone en plate as gevolg van die klein grootte en die behoefte om aansienlik verminder die hardeware hulpbronne. Maar baie van die betrokke toestelle, veral hoë-end modelle van die spoed, in beginsel, wat vergelykbaar is met die voorste modelle van skootrekenaars en desktops begroting.

Toekenning-klassifikasie van rekenaar bewyse van hul veelsydigheid: in verskillende spesies, kan hulle algemene gebruiker take, vervaardiging, wetenskaplike, laboratorium aan te spreek. Sagteware-argitektuur van die toepaslike tipe rekenaar stelsels, in baie gevalle aangepas om die gebruik van 'n gewone burger wat nie spesiale opleiding het nie, daardie persoon wat nodig mag wees, in samewerking met 'n mainframe of mini.

Hoe om die opdrag van computational oplossings vir die PC te stel?

Die belangrikste maatstaf vir insluiting rekenaar oplossings vir 'n PC - die feit van sy persoonlike geaardheid. Dit is die gepaste tipe rekenaar hoofsaaklik ontwerp om die aktivering van 'n enkele gebruiker. Daar is egter baie hulpbronne infrastruktuur waarna dit verwys, is onteenseglik sosiale in die natuur: dit kan gesien word in die gebruik van die Internet. Terwyl die persoonlike rekenaar oplossing, kan die praktiese doeltreffendheid van sy benutting net in die geval van 'n persoon wat bepaal moet word om toegang te verkry data bronne gegenereer word deur ander mense.

Klassifikasie van sagteware vir rekenaar argitektuur: hooframe en mini

Saam met die klassifikasie van rekenaars, het ons bo ondersoek, is daar ook die kriteria vir insluiting in die een of ander kategorie van programme wat op die onderskeie tipes rekenaars geïnstalleer. Soos vir die hoofraam en sluit hulle met 'n doel, en in sommige gevalle, die prestasie mini, dan is geneig om hulle die moontlikheid van betrokkenheid van verskeie bedryfstelsels te verwesenlik, aangepas om spesifieke produksie probleme op te los. In die besonder kan OS data aangepas word om 'n verskeidenheid van outomatisasie, skynwerklikmaking, inleiding van die industrie standaarde, integrasie met verskillende tipes van sagteware program gebruik te hardloop.

Klassifikasie van die sagteware: PC

Sagteware vir tradisionele rekenaars aangebied kan word in rasse, new oplossings, op sy beurt, gebruiker take, sowel as dié van die produksie wat nie die vlak van prestasie wat die hooframe en mini kenmerkend vereis. Daar is dus 'n program vir die rekenaar, industriële, wetenskaplike, laboratorium. Sagteware-argitektuur van die rekenaarstelsels van die toepaslike tipe hang af van die bedryf waarin dit toegepas word, van die verwagte vlak van kwalifikasie van die gebruiker: dit is voor die hand liggend dat professionele oplossings vir industriële ontwerp nie geskik vir iemand met net basiese kennis van rekenaarprogramme mag wees.

PC sagteware in sekere spesies is in baie gevalle 'n intuïtieve, verskeie verwysing dokumente. Op sy beurt is, kan die krag van hooframe en mini-rekenaars ten volle gebruik word, met dien verstande nie net om die instruksies te volg nie, maar ook vir die gereelde gebruiker maak veranderinge aan die struktuur van die uitvoering van toepassings, want dit en kan bykomende kennis, byvoorbeeld, wat verband hou met die gebruik van tale nodig programmering.

Vlakke van PC sagteware argitektuur

Die konsep van "argitektuur van rekenaarstelsels" handboek wetenskap, afhangende van die menings van die skrywer, kan geïnterpreteer word in verskillende maniere. Nog 'n algemene interpretasie van die betrokke term suggereer sy korrelasie met sagteware vlakke. Wanneer dit maak nie saak aan watter spesifieke rekenaarstelsel ooreenstemmende vlakke van sagteware geïmplementeer.

In ooreenstemming met hierdie benadering, moet 'n rekenaar argitektuur stel verskillende tipes data, operasies, sagteware kenmerke bedien ten einde die funksionering van die hardeware komponente van die rekenaar in stand te hou, en ook om omstandighede waaronder die gebruiker van hierdie hulpbronne kan gebruik in die praktyk te skep verstaan.

Argitektuur sagteware lae

Kenners identifiseer die volgende basiese argitektuur van rekenaarstelsels in die konteks van die benadering tot die begrip van die term:

  • digitale logika argitektuur Computing Solutions - trouens, hardeware PC in die vorm van verskeie modules, selle registers - bv geleë in verwerker struktuur;
  • Micro by verskeie microprograms interpreteer;
  • argitektuur uitgesaai spesiale spanne - Vergadering vlak;
  • argitektuur interpretasie van die betrokke opdragte en die implementering daarvan in sagteware-kode, 'n duidelike bedryfstelsel;
  • samestelling argitektuur wat dit moontlik maak om veranderinge in die program kodes van verskillende tipes van sagteware maak;
  • argitektuur hoëvlak taal, kan jy die program kodes maat om spesifieke gebruiker se behoeftes aan te spreek.

Die waarde klassifikasie sagteware argitektuur

Natuurlik, die klassifikasie in die konteks van hierdie term as die behoorlike sagteware vlak, kan baie arbitrêre wees. Rekenaar argitektuur en ontwerp van rekenaarstelsels, afhangende van hul aanpasbaarheid en bestemming, kan verskillende benaderings tot die ontwikkeling van klassifikasie vlakke van die sagteware vereis en, in werklikheid, om die essensie van die term in vraag verstaan.

Ten spyte van die feit dat die data verteenwoordiging teorie en hul voldoende begrip is van groot belang, aangesien dit bydra tot die ontwikkeling van meer doeltreffende konseptuele benaderings tot die bou van die verskillende tipes van die berekening van infrastruktuur, in staat stel om ontwikkelaars om hul oplossings te optimaliseer om versoeke gebruikers, om spesifieke probleme op te los.

opsomming

So het ons die essensie van die term "rekenaarstelsel argitektuur," die manier waarop dit kan oorweeg word, afhangende van die spesifieke konteks gedefinieer. In ooreenstemming met een van die tradisionele definisies onder die ooreenstemmende hardeware struktuur van die PC argitektuur kan verstaan word, dit waarborg vir die vlak van produktiwiteit, spesialisasie, kwalifikasie vereistes vir lede. Hierdie benadering behels die klassifikasie van moderne rekenaar platforms in 3 hoof kategorieë - hooframe, mini, en PC (wat op sy beurt, ook kan voorgestel word deur verskeie spesies van die rekenaar oplossings).

As 'n reël, is elke tipe van hierdie platforms ontwerp om spesifieke probleme op te los. Hooframe en mini word dikwels gebruik in die industrie. Met die hulp van 'n rekenaar is dit ook moontlik om 'n wye verskeidenheid van produksie take op te los, om ingenieurswese uit te voer - dit is ook aangepas ooreenstemmende argitektuur van rekenaarstelsels. Laboratorium werk, wetenskaplike eksperimente met die tegniek raak duideliker en meer doeltreffende.

Nog 'n interpretasie van die term, in vraag, dit dui op 'n korrelasie met spesifieke sagteware vlakke. In hierdie sin, die argitektuur van rekenaarstelsels - werksprogram, verseker die funksionering van die rekenaar asook die voorwaardes vir die gebruik van sy rekenkracht in die praktyk ten einde diegene of ander gebruiker take aan te spreek skep.

Similar articles

 

 

 

 

Trending Now

 

 

 

 

Newest

Copyright © 2018 af.unansea.com. Theme powered by WordPress.